How much do ic layout designer j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 21, 2026, the average hourly pay for ic layout designer in California is $40.76,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.31 and $57.64 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an IC layout designer?

An IC Layout Designer is responsible for creating the physical design of integrated circuits (ICs) based on schematics provided by circuit designers. They use specialized software tools to arrange transistors, resistors, capacitors, and interconnections while ensuring proper functionality, manufacturability, and performance. Their role involves optimizing layouts for power, area, and signal integrity while adhering to design rules and foundry guidelines. IC Layout Designers work closely with circuit designers and verification engineers to meet project specifications and ensure successful chip fabrication.

What does an IC layout designer do?

As an IC Layout Designer, your typical day involves interpreting circuit schematics, translating them into physical layouts using specialized EDA tools, and running verification checks to ensure compliance with design and manufacturing rules. You will collaborate closely with circuit designers and verification engineers to address layout-related challenges and optimize designs for performance, area, and yield. Regular communication and feedback sessions are common, as is updating documentation and maintaining clear records of design changes. These tasks help ensure project timelines are met and high-quality integrated circuits are delivered.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an IC layout designer?

To thrive as an IC Layout Designer, you need a strong background in semiconductor physics, circuit design principles, and experience with industry-standard layout tools such as Cadence Virtuoso or Synopsys Custom Compiler, often supported by a degree in Electrical Engineering or a related field. Familiarity with DRC/LVS verification, PDKs, and EDA tools, as well as knowledge of relevant process nodes, is essential. Attention to detail, effective teamwork, and strong communication skills enable designers to collaborate with circuit engineers and deliver precise layouts under tight deadlines. These competencies ensure the creation of optimized, reliable integrated circuits while meeting stringent performance and manufacturability requirements.
